Over-35 tennis players encouraged with £20k fund
Seniors Tennis GB – the Lawn Tennis Association’s (LTA) arm for players over the age of 35 – has created a £20,000 (US$28,169, €24,741) fund to encourage more participants.
The money will be split between 40 coaches, clubs and venues who submit applications featuring the best activities and ideas. Each coach or institution taking part in the 2016 Seniors Tennis Programme will be provided £500 (US$704, €619) towards their plans.
In 2015, 30 applicants won £500 of funding each with their schemes reaching 500 participants over the age of 35.
One successful recipient of the 2015 fund said it was a “great incentive” and had “kick-started” the activity of many players over the following year.
Those keen on applying for the 2016 grant have until the 15 May 2016 to make a submission.
